At 2.4 inches by 2.8 inches by 4.5 inches and only weighing 11 ounces, this camcorder can easily be stuck in a pocket to take out at a moment’s notice when necessary.
It also powers up fast, which is great for capturing things quickly.
If you leave the camcorder on Auto, you will probably be able to use this for most standard recordings.
Plus, there are just not a lot of other settings to even bother with.
You should definitely manually zoom into objects.
The button is very responsive, but will have trouble locating objects in low light. Another issue with the zoom is that the camcorder's auto focus has trouble focusing on objects when completely zoomed out.
Most of your clips will be a little noisy, especially on a high-definition television. The sharpest images will come from the Tele Macro mode. But, if you’re planning on simply uploading videos to YouTube or other such services, this camcorder will serve you fine. The clips look fine on the YouTube format.
You may also notice an issue with blue to purple edges around subjects. This is quite noticeable when you blow up the images to their full size. When the images are on the small screen, you won't notice it as much. With everyone used to HD video, this type of low-resolution issue can be a major problem if you are looking for an extremely quality camcorder.
Battery life is a little disappointing. You only get about 90 minutes of recording. You have to buy one of the extended battery packs to get up to 11 hours of recording.
